What Is an AI Digital Workforce?

An AI digital workforce consists of software agents—such as intelligent chatbots, generative AI assistants, robotic process automation (RPA) bots, and machine‑learning‑enhanced decision engines—that operate alongside human employees to execute repetitive, data‑intensive, or knowledge‑heavy tasks.

| Component | Typical Use Cases | Business Value | |---------------|-----------------------|--------------------| | Chatbots & Virtual Assistants | Customer support, HR help desks | 24/7 service, reduced call volume | | RPA Bots | Invoice processing, payroll, data entry | Faster cycle times, error reduction | | Generative AI | Content creation, code suggestions, design drafts | Accelerated creativity, lower labor cost | | Predictive Analytics Engines | Demand forecasting, churn prediction | Proactive decision‑making, revenue uplift |

Understanding each component helps you isolate cost centers and benefit streams, which is essential for accurate ROI calculations.

Core Financial Metrics to Track

When calculating ROI for AI digital workforce, focus on these quantifiable metrics:

| Metric | Definition | How to Capture | |------------|----------------|--------------------| | Total Cost of Ownership (TCO) | All upfront and ongoing expenses (software licenses, cloud compute, integration, training, maintenance). | Finance + IT cost ledger. | | Direct Savings | Labor cost avoided, error‑related cost reduction, transaction time saved. | Time‑study + wage rates. | | Revenue Uplift | New revenue streams or increased sales conversion due to AI‑enabled capabilities. | CRM & sales analytics. | | Productivity Gains | Additional output per employee (e.g., tickets resolved per hour). | Operations dashboards. | | Risk Mitigation Value | Cost avoided from compliance breaches or fraud detection. | Risk management reports. | | Net Present Value (NPV) | Present value of cash flows over the project horizon, discounting future cash. | Financial modeling. |

Pro Tip: Convert non‑monetary benefits (e.g., improved customer satisfaction) into a dollar value using customer lifetime value (CLV) or brand equity estimates.


Step‑by‑Step ROI Calculation Framework

Below is a repeatable 7‑step process you can embed in your AI governance playbook.

1️⃣ Define the Business Problem & Success Criteria

  • Write a one‑sentence problem statement (e.g., “Reduce invoice processing time by 70%”).
  • Align success criteria with KPIs: cost reduction, throughput, error rate.

2️⃣ Map the End‑to‑End Process

  • Diagram the current (as‑is) workflow and the future (to‑be) AI‑augmented workflow.
  • Identify touchpoints where AI will replace or augment human effort.

3️⃣ Quantify Baseline Costs & Performance

| Metric | Current Value | Unit | |------------|-------------------|----------| | Labor hours per month | 1,200 | hrs | | Avg. hourly wage | $45 | $/hr | | Errors per month | 45 | incidents | | Avg. error cost | $250 | $/incident |

4️⃣ Estimate AI Implementation Costs (TCO)

  • Software licensing: $120,000/year
  • Cloud compute: $30,000/year
  • Integration & consulting: $80,000 (one‑time)
  • Training & change management: $20,000
  • Ongoing support: $15,000/year

Total TCO (3‑year horizon) = $120k + $30k + $80k + $20k + ($15k × 3) = $395,000

5️⃣ Project Financial Benefits

| Benefit | Calculation | Annual Value | |-------------|----------------|------------------| | Labor cost saved | 1,200 hrs × $45 × 70% reduction | $37,800 | | Error cost avoided | 45 × $250 × 80% reduction | $9,000 | | Revenue uplift (AI upsell) | $500,000 × 3% conversion uplift | $15,000 | | Total Annual Benefit | — | $61,800 |

6️⃣ Compute ROI, Payback Period, and NPV

  • ROI Formula:
    [ \text{ROI} = \frac{\text{Total Net Benefit over horizon} - \text{TCO}}{\text{TCO}} \times 100 ]

  • Net Benefit (3‑yr) = $61,800 × 3 = $185,400

  • ROI = ((185,400 - 395,000) / 395,000) × 100 = ‑53% (negative in this example, indicating the need to revisit assumptions
